Latest Patents
One of Liang-Yu Ke's latest patents is an "Inertial Sensor Calibration Method for Vehicles and Device Therefor." This invention outlines a method for calibrating inertial sensors in vehicles without relying on GPS, electronic compasses, or pressure sensors. The process involves acquiring actual vehicle motion data and inertial signal data, calculating variations, and optimizing parameters to ensure reliable positioning continuity.
Another significant patent is the "Parking Space Detection Device and Method Thereof." This invention focuses on detecting parking spaces by utilizing ultrasonic waves to assess the distance between a vehicle and obstacles. The method involves storing border data, evaluating conditions, and calculating differences to achieve high accuracy in identifying available parking spaces.
